Summary: Join a dynamic team as a contractor Applications Packaging Specialist for a 3-6 month period, working in a hybrid capacity with attendance at the Coventry office 2-3 days per week. The role involves developing and supporting complex application packaging solutions in a large-scale enterprise environment. This position is classified as inside IR35 and requires effective stakeholder management and technical proficiency in various packaging technologies.
Key Responsibilities:
- Develop and support complex application packaging solutions using SCCM, Intune, App-V, MSI, and AppX.
- Manage stakeholders effectively, communicating with internal teams and third-party providers at all organisational levels.
- Configure, implement, and support mission-critical systems, ensuring robust incident handling in a 24x7x365 environment.
- Analyse business processes to identify and implement effective solutions.
- Maintain technical curiosity, ensuring continuous skills enhancement through exploration and assessment of new technologies.
Key Skills:
- Proficiency in Applications Packaging, SCCM, Intune, App-V, MSI, and AppX.
- ITIL Foundation certification (minimum).
- Strong stakeholder management and influencing skills.
- Experience with configuring, implementing, and supporting complex solutions.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
- Deep technical knowledge of Microsoft Endpoint Configuration Manager suite, Azure AD, and Cloud Management Gateway integration.
- Experience with DEP, MAM, MDM solutions, and Intune Autopilot.
- Familiarity with Microsoft 365 administration, SharePoint management, and Active Directory.
- Expertise in Scripting languages such as PowerShell and VBScript.
- Comprehensive understanding of Windows 11 support and troubleshooting.
